Sawdust City and Beau’s to release Hot Love Under a Cold Moon
Gravenhurst – Sawdust City Brewing Co. and Beau’s All Natural Brewing Co. will release their collaborative Hot Love Under a Cold Moon weizenbock this month.
“Brewed under the glow of the first ‘cold moon’ in 38 years, this German Weizenbock [is] chalk full of plumy, raisiny goodness with heaps of banana, clove and chocolate thrown in for good measure,” says Sawdust City brewmaster Sam Corbeil. It measures in at 8% ABV.
Made in Gravenhurst just before Christmas with Beau’s brewmaster Matt O’Hara on hand, Hot Love Under a Cold Moon will be available in can-conditioned 473ml cans at Sawdust City’s retail store beginning Thursday, February 11, 2016.
A draught release will be available at the Arrow & Loon in Ottawa during a Sawdust City tap takeover on February 11 and at a special pre-release at The Wren in Toronto on February 9 at their beer dinner event.
